Output 77fc22b40f0114662ed8f971cdb90a046a02d9560c1ae82c3179015b1dcd4666:0

value
30348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 514ef1440f7978a13a1752ad3ab642940b867de9 OP_EQUAL
address
MFK5Xz84NaN6PDuGzc1ofpdD53m2L4qA6i
transaction
77fc22b40f0114662ed8f971cdb90a046a02d9560c1ae82c3179015b1dcd4666
spent
true